Pixabay Images
Pixabay Images has 5 disclosed vulnerabilities in the WordSec catalog, reported between 2015 and 2025; 4 are fixed and 1 remains unpatched as of September 2026. Their average CVSS score is 8.2, and the most serious one scores 9.8 out of 10. Severity breakdown: 1 critical and 3 high. 2015 was the busiest year with 4 disclosures.
The most common weakness is Unrestricted Upload Of File With Dangerous Type, behind 2 of the records (40%). Other recurring categories include Cross-Site Scripting, Missing Authorization.
4 of the records (80%) have a vendor fix, while 1 remain unpatched. The oldest unresolved one dates back to 2025.
3 independent researchers contributed these findings, most of them (3) reported by Hans-Martin Muench.
